The proteogenomic landscape of diffuse gliomas remains to be explored. Here, the authors perform proteogenomic characterisation of diffuse gliomas, investigate the functional role of genomic alterations and suggest three proteomic subgroups.

Squamous cell carcinomas are an aggressive cancer type which can occur in multiple organ systems. Here, the authors analyse the proteome of SCC cancers from 17 organs and show commonly dysregulated proteins independent of location.
